I picked up this set 2 years ago for around 50, I work in apartment maintenance and do a bit of remodeling on the side, I have to say that this set is invaluable and is always in my truck along with a few m12 tools, makes replacing outlets, light fixtures, taking apart toilets, and many other jobs much easier.These are NOT knipex quality but who really cares for most jobs. After over 2 years of use they barely have any scratches, the only tool that was damaged were the wire cutters because I accidental cut into a hot wire and it sparked and burned/melted part of the blades(still usable though). I would agree that its a bit overkill for an average homeowner but its so convenient to have all those tools in an easy to use roll up case.

I guess this is not a bad deal I suppose @ $8.75 per tool. I have half of these tools already and they are decent tools as compared to other big box off the shelf tool brands. I'm a casual use person so I'm not using them every day, more of a weekend warrior or otherwise as needed kinda role. This would be a nice set for electrical work and some light plumbing jobs, and a few other jobs around the house. I'm not sure I would buy the entire set versus only buying what I need but it depends if you don't have any of them or it may depend on the quality of tools that you already have. If you're just wanting the slip joint pliers (groove lock ones) this is a really good deal as the standalone pack of 3 are around 50 bucks at Lowes. If you want basic slip joint pliers Lowes has a 3 pack for 23 bucks. The handles on all of these tools are very comfortable to use as well...for what it's worth.
